A Genuine Look at the Private RZR Tour, Handmade Quesadillas, and Pacific Arch in Cabo
If you’re dreaming of hitting the trails with a small, private group in Cabo San Lucas, this private RZR tour might be just the thing. It promises a personalized experience with the thrill of off-road driving, combined with delicious homemade quesadillas and breathtaking views of the Pacific Arch. While it’s not a tour for those seeking a high-adrenaline, nonstop adventure, it offers a relaxed, scenic day that’s perfect for travelers who want a taste of both the desert and the ocean.
What we really like about this experience is how it emphasizes connectivity with nature—you won’t only be zooming through dusty paths but also stopping to appreciate striking vistas and even get some time to snap photos. The other standout? The fact that it’s a private tour, meaning your group will have a tailored, intimate experience without other travelers crowding in.
On the flip side, a potential consideration is the price point — at $499 for just up to two people, it’s on the higher side for what’s essentially a 3-hour adventure. Also, optional collision insurance adds an extra fee, which might not sit well with everyone. This tour best suits those who value exclusivity and personalized experiences, especially couples, families, or friends who want the freedom to explore at their own pace.
If you’re comfortable with the cost and looking for a scenic, off-road adventure that combines fun driving with natural beauty, this will likely tick many boxes. It’s especially appealing if you enjoy unique photo ops and a peaceful escape from busy tourist spots.

What to Expect from the Tour

This private RZR tour is designed to give you a well-rounded glimpse of Cabo’s contrasting landscapes. From the moment you’re picked up, the focus is on enjoying a tailored experience with your group — whether that’s just friends, family, or a partner. The tour lasts about 3 hours, which is enough time to savor the sights without feeling rushed.

Starting Point: Cabo San Lucas
You’ll begin with pickup service, usually offered as part of the package. Once you’re at the meeting point, your guides will brief you on safety and the controls of the RZR, which is a side-by-side off-road vehicle. If you’re new to RZRs, don’t worry — guides are typically bilingual and experienced, making the start smooth.
The Desert and the Pacific Arch
The core of this experience is exploring the desert landscape that surrounds Cabo. You’ll get to feel the thrill of driving over dirt trails, with the guides leading the way through rugged terrain. The highlight here is undoubtedly the chance to see the “Hidden Arch” at Rancho San Cristobal, a wonderful photo opportunity and a reminder of Cabo’s remarkable geological features.
What makes this stop especially memorable is that you get to enjoy amazing and unique Pacific Ocean views from vantage points that most travelers never see. The combination of desert and ocean scenery, all within a single tour, creates a dynamic contrast that’s both dramatic and inspiring.
Handmade Quesadillas in the Middle of Nature
A special feature of this tour is stopping to prepare and enjoy handmade quesadillas. It’s not just a quick snack but a chance to connect with the local flavors and experience a sense of rustic authenticity. The guides often prepare these quesadillas in the middle of the desert, which adds a fun, communal touch to the experience. You’ll find this a delightful break from the adventure, giving you time to relax and really appreciate your surroundings.
Final Stop: The Pacific Ocean Views
The tour winds down with a return to Cabo, but not before soaking in more scenic vistas of the Pacific Ocean. You might find the guides particularly knowledgeable about the area, sharing interesting tidbits about Cabo’s landmarks and history.
How the Experience is Valued

Considering the cost of $499 for two people, the value hinges on what you prioritize. If you’re looking for a private, personalized adventure with the added bonus of stunning photo ops and authentic local food, it’s a solid choice. The inclusion of transportation, guides, bottled water, and lunch helps justify the price, especially for those who prefer not to organize these details alone.
That said, the optional collision insurance—costing an additional $55—might seem a bit steep if you’re budget-conscious. It’s a common practice for off-road adventures, but worth noting if you’re trying to keep costs down.
Some travelers have noted that the tour’s duration feels just right — enough time to enjoy the scenery and participate in activities without feeling drained. The guides are praised for their knowledgeable, friendly approach, making the whole experience more engaging and informative.
The Itinerary in Detail

Pickup and Introduction
Expect to be picked up at your hotel or specified location. The guides will give a quick safety briefing and show you how to operate the RZR, especially if you’re a first-timer.
Desert Trails and the Hidden Arch
Once underway, you’ll be driven through rugged desert terrain, with your guides leading the way. The highlight here is the “Hidden Arch”, which you’ll see from Rancho San Cristobal. This spot is perfect for photos, offering a close view of the natural rock formations that define Cabo’s coastline.
Quesadilla Break
In the middle of your adventure, you’ll pause to prepare and eat handmade quesadillas. The guides typically set up a rustic station where you can watch the cooking process, adding a fun, interactive element. The quesadillas are simple, but freshly made, bringing a taste of local flavor in a casual, outdoor setting.
Ocean Views and Final Photo Ops
As the tour wraps up, you’ll head back toward Cabo, passing through more scenic areas. The final stops are designed to give you plenty of time for photos and reflection on the contrast between the desert and the ocean.

FAQ

How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 3 hours, which provides enough time to enjoy the desert, the ocean views, and the quesadilla break without feeling rushed.
Is transportation included?
Yes, shared round transportation is part of the package, so you’ll be picked up and dropped off at your hotel or designated location.
What’s included in the price?
The tour includes transportation, bilingual guides, bottled water, and a lunch featuring handmade quesadillas. It’s a private experience for your group only.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el for free up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. Cancellations within 24 hours are not refundable.
Is this tour suitable for kids?
While the experience is generally accessible, it’s best suited for those comfortable with off-road driving. Very young children might find the ride too bumpy or the activity unsuitable.
What is the optional collision insurance?
It costs an additional $55 and covers potential damages or accidents during the ride. It’s no refundable, so consider whether you want the extra peace of mind.
